1. If the risk-free return were 4.0% and a security's beta coefficient were 2.0, what would be the required rate of return for the security? 4% 5% 10% 14% 2. If the risk-free return (inflation) increases by 2 percentage points, the required rate of return stays the same for all securities increases the same 2 percentage points for all securities increases for some securities and decreases for others depending on the beta coefficient cannot be determined without more information 3. If the risk-free return (inflation) increases by 2 percentage points, then for the security market line both the y-intercept and the slope remain the same the y-intercept changes and the slope remains the same the y-intercept remains the same and the slope changes both the y-intercept and the slope change

Answers

Answer:

1. Use CAPM to solve

Required Return = Risk Free Rate + beta(market premium)

= 4% + 2(5%)

= 14%

2. Increases the same 2 percentage points for all securities

If the risk-free return increases by 2%, then it would become 6%.

The required return becomes;

= 6% + 2(5%)

= 16%

Required return increases by 2% to 16%.

3. The y-intercept changes and the slope remains the same.

The formula for the Security Market Line is the CAPM formula.

The normal formula for a line takes the form;

y = mx + c

Where c is the y intercept and m is the slope.

The CAPM formula is the same at;

R = rF + brM

The beta is the slope and the risk free rate is the y intercept. If the risk-free rate increases by 2% then the y-intercept will change by those 2 percentage points but the beta will remain the same.

Question 20 lg pts Holding all else constant, while government is borrowing to cover budget deficits, the crowding out concept suggests that interest rates__borrowing and spending by business and households. o rise and encourage o fall and encourage o fall and discourage o rise and discourage

Answers

Holding all else constant, while government is borrowing to cover budget deficits, the crowding out concept suggests that interest ratesrise and discourage borrowing and spending by business and households Therefore the correct option is D.

When the government borrows money, it increases the demand for credit, which causes interest rates to rise.

As interest rates rise, borrowing becomes more expensive, which discourages private sector investment and spending. This results in a reduction in the overall level of economic activity, which is known as crowding out.

Hence the correct option is D

which of the following statements is correct? multiple choice the wacc measures the before-tax cost of capital. an increase in the firm's marginal corporate tax rate will decrease the weighted average cost of capital. flotation costs can decrease the weighted average cost of capital. none of these choices are correct.

Answers

The correct statement among the given options is that "none of these choices are correct."

- The WACC (weighted average cost of capital) measures the after-tax cost of capital, not the before-tax cost of capital. This is because the cost of debt is tax-deductible, so the after-tax cost is a more accurate reflection of the true cost to the firm.
- An increase in the firm's marginal corporate tax rate will actually increase the WACC, as the cost of debt (which is a component of WACC) will increase due to the reduction in tax shield.
- Flotation costs, which refer to the costs associated with issuing securities, can actually increase the WACC. This is because these costs are a direct expense to the firm, and increase the cost of equity and/or debt.

Therefore, the correct statement is that none of these choices are correct.
